What can the intermediate products of biochemical reactions be used for?

Study for the SACE Stage 2 Biology Exam. Enhance your understanding with quizzes, interactive flashcards, and detailed explanations. Be fully prepared for your exam success!

The intermediate products of biochemical reactions play a crucial role in cellular metabolism and can be utilized in other metabolic processes. During metabolic pathways, these intermediates often serve as substrates for subsequent reactions, allowing for the continuation of metabolic cycles. For instance, in the Krebs cycle, various intermediates contribute to energy production and can also serve as building blocks for the synthesis of amino acids, nucleotides, and other essential biomolecules. This flexibility enables the cell to efficiently manage resources and respond to varying energy and biosynthetic needs.
